Watch for a familiar logo being painted on the east Bluffton water tower this spring

The Bluffton Interstate 75 water tower gets a paint job this spring.

Watch for a familiar purple logo to be part of the projec. On Monday night Bluffton council approved a motion to allow the Bluffton University logo to be placed on the water tower.

The University will pay $2,000 a year over the next 10 years to enable the logo to be on the water tower.

Also during the otherwise quiet meeting, council to table for 60 days the reading of legislation to vacant an alley in the 360 block of South Jackson Street.

School board acts on spring supplemental contracts among other items Monday

Bluffton school board will act on three spring supports supplemental coaching contracts on Monday.

Those contracts are for Clay Atkins, assistant baseball; Adam Burris, assistant softball and Deron Geiser, volunteer boys’ tennis.

Also on the agenda is the approval of six substitute teachers at $80 per day. They are Jennifer Mann, Carolyn Hensley, Mark Anderson, Julie Klingler, Michael Liles and Megan Byrne.

Council get ready for spring on Monday - sidewalks and lots more

Bluffton council will hear recommendations from its street, alleys, lights and sidewalk committee on Monday.

Those committees met on Feb. 26 and the following information from that meeting is in the Monday council packet at the bottom of this story.

Here’s a summary as it affects sidewalks:
Inspection reports were filled out on 276 sidewalks on the west side of town. That compares to 202 reports on the east side.
